.NET Framework 是用于在 Windows 上生成和运行应用程序的软件开发框架。.NET Framework 为 .NET 平台的一部分,其为用于生成适用于 Linux、macOS、Windows、iOS、Android 等应用的技术集合。
Microsoft .NET FrameWork 微软 .NET 框架 简介
.NET 框架是微软公司继 Windows DNA 之后的新开发平台。.NET 框架是以一种采用系统虚拟机运行的编程平台,以通用语言运行库(Common Language Runtime)为基础,支持多种语言(C#、F#、VB.NET、C++、Python 等)的开发。
「Microsoft .NET FrameWork 微软 .NET 框架离线安装合集:https://0xo.net/278」什么是 .NET Framework?
.NET Framework 是 Windows 的托管执行环境,可为其运行的应用提供各种服务。 它包括两个主要组件:公共语言运行时 (CLR),它是处理运行应用的执行引擎;.NET Framework 类库,它提供开发人员可从其自己的应用中调用的已测试、可重用代码库。 .NET Framework 提供的用于运行应用的服务包括:
- 内存管理。 在许多编程语言中,程序员负责分配和释放内存并处理对象生存期。 在 .NET Framework 应用中,CLR 代表应用提供这些服务。
- 常规类型系统。 在传统编程语言中,基本类型由编译器定义,这将使跨语言互操作性复杂化。 在 .NET Framework 中,基本类型由 .NET Framework 类型系统定义,并且是面向 .NET Framework 的所有语言所共有的。
- 一个全面的类库。 处理常见的低级编程操作时,程序员可通过 .NET Framework 类库使用类型及其成员的易访问库,而不必编写大量代码。
- 开发框架和技术。 .NET Framework 包括用于特定区域应用开发的库,例如用于 Web 应用的 ASP.NET、用于数据访问的 ADO.NET、用于面向服务的应用的 Windows Communication Foundation,以及用于 Windows 桌面应用的 Windows Presentation Foundation。
- 语言互操作性。 面向 .NET Framework 的语言编译器发出名为公共中间语言 (CIL) 的中间代码,反过来,通过公共语言运行时在运行时进行编译。 借助此功能,使用某种语言编写的例程可由另一种语言访问,程序员可以专注于使用其首选语言创建应用。
- 版本兼容性。 除少数例外,使用特定版本的 .NET Framework 开发的应用无需在更高版本中修改即可运行。
- 并行执行。 通过允许同一台计算机上存在公共语言运行时的多个版本,.NET Framework 可帮助解决版本冲突。 这意味着应用的多个版本可以共存,并且应用可在构建它的 .NET Framework 版本上运行。 并行执行适用于 .NET Framework 版本组 1.0/1.1、2.0/3.0/3.5 和 4/4.5.x/4.6.x/4.7.x/4.8。
- 多定向。 通过面向.NET Standard,开发人员可创建适用于该标准版本支持的多种 .NET Framework 平台的类库。 例如,面向 .NET Framework 4.6.1、NET Core 2.0 和 UWP 10.0.16299 的应用可以使用面向 .NET Standard 2.0 的库。
.NET 和 .NET Framework
.NET 是一个开发人员平台,由 工具、编程语言,以及用于生成许多不同类型应用程序的库组成。
「Microsoft .NET FrameWork 微软 .NET 框架离线安装合集:https://0xo.net/278」.NET 有多种实现,每个实现都允许 .NET 代码在不同位置执行— Linux、macOS、Windows、iOS、Android 等。
- .NET Framework 是 .NET 的原始实现方式。它支持在 Windows 上运行网站、服务、桌面应用等。
- .NET 是在 Windows、Linux 和 macOS 上运行网站、服务和控制台应用的跨平台实现。.NET 是 GitHub 上的开放源代码。.NET 以前称为 .NET Core。
- Xamarin/Mono 是在所有主要移动操作系统 (包括 iOS 和 Android) 上运行应用的 .NET 实现。
.NET Standard 是跨 .NET 实现通用的 API 形式规范。这允许相同的代码和库在不同的实现上运行。
.NET Framework 的体系结构
「Microsoft .NET FrameWork 微软 .NET 框架离线安装合集:https://0xo.net/278」.NET Framework 的两个主要组件是公共语言运行时和 .NET Framework 类库。
- 公共语言运行时 (CLR) 是处理正在运行的应用程序的执行引擎。它提供线程管理、垃圾收集、类型安全、异常处理等服务。
- “类库” 为通用功能提供一组 API 和类型。它提供字符串、日期、数字等类型。类库包括用于读取和写入文件、连接到数据库、绘图等的 API。
.NET 应用程序使用 C#、F # 或 Visual Basic 编程语言编写。代码编译为跨语言的公共中间语言 (CIL)。编译后的代码存储在文件扩展名为 .dll 或 .exe 的程序集 &mdash 文件中。
当应用程序运行时,CLR 将获取程序集并使用实时编译器 (JIT),将其转换为可在运行它的计算机的特定体系结构上执行的计算机代码。
「Microsoft .NET FrameWork 微软 .NET 框架离线安装合集:https://0xo.net/278」Microsoft .NET FrameWork 微软 .NET 框架离线安装合集 下载
.NET 是微软具有战略意义的框架,装机必备,一个一个安装略显繁琐,.NET 框架离线安装合集采用微软官方.NET 最新版本制作,一键式安装,无需联网,安装时无需点击任何对话框,只需耐心等待,重启后即可安装完成。
微软.NET 离线运行库合集分两个版本:XP 及 Vista 版、Win 7 以上版本。据称此为最终版本,此后不再更新。
微软.NET 离线运行库合集 XP 及 Vista 版
本运行库包含以下组件:
Microsoft .NET FrameWork 1.1 SP1 (1.1.4322)
Microsoft .NET FrameWork 2.0 SP2 (2.2.30729)
Microsoft .NET FrameWork 3.0 SP2 (3.2.30729)
Microsoft .NET FrameWork 3.5 SP1 (3.5.30729)
Microsoft .NET FrameWork 4.0 (4.0.30319)
Microsoft .NET FrameWork 4.6.1 (4.6.1055.0)
下载:微软.NET 离线运行库合集 XP 版_2.2.exe
微软.NET 离线运行库合集_2.2
适用 Win 7 及以上版本系统,本运行库包含以下组件:
Microsoft .NET FrameWork 1.1 SP1(1.1.4322)
Microsoft .NET FrameWork 2.0(3.5.30729)
Microsoft .NET FrameWork 3.0(3.5.30729)
Microsoft .NET FrameWork 3.5 SP1(3.5.30729)
Microsoft .NET FrameWork 4.6(4.6.1590.0)
Microsoft .NET FrameWork 4.8(4.8.4115.0)
Microsoft .NET Core(3.1.27.31415)
Microsoft .NET 5.0(5.0.17.31219)
Microsoft .NET 6.0(6.0.7.31422)
2022-07-22:微软.NET 离线运行库合集_2.2(最终版)
任何服务、机场均有跑路风险,大小机场也没有绝对好坏,请注意甄别防范!!备用节点参考:大哥云官网、万城专线官网、飞机云官网、搬瓦工JMS、极客云官网……解压及网盘密码 1024
Comments:0